Year Round Donation Opportunity

​The squadron has a Drop & Go account through Sarcan.  Anyone, anywhere in Saskatchewan, can donate their recyclable beverage containers to the squadron at Sarcan Drop & Go facilities. 
At the kiosk, search for 107aircadets then follow the prompts to complete your drop!
REMEMBER:
- ALL lids must be removed from every container!
- ALL glass must be in a separate box/container and NOT in bags
- for your convenience some locations offer Drop & Go services in the evenings.  In Saskatoon, the Sutherland location and the Kochar Ave locations are open until 9pm on Thursdays and Fridays.
